Latest Patents
Hua Li's latest patents include a novel heat exchanger design. This heat exchanger features a fluid inlet and outlet, along with a first plate, a second plate, and a third plate positioned between them. The design creates a first fluid channel between the first plate and the third plate, and a second fluid channel between the second plate and the third plate. The fluid inlet is located near the first end of the heat exchanger, allowing for effective communication with the first fluid channel, while the fluid outlet is also positioned near the first end, connecting with the second fluid channel. Additionally, he has developed a reinforcer for plate heat exchangers, which is designed to strengthen areas around openings in heat exchange plates. This innovation aims to prevent deformation or cracking in the heat exchange plates, particularly in regions adjacent to the backing plate.
